Stochastic programming is a framework for modeling and solving optimization problems that involve uncertainty. Unlike traditional deterministic optimization problems, where all the data is known with certainty, stochastic programs account for the randomness in the data. This approach is particularly useful in decision-making processes where some of the parameters are not precisely known but can be described by probability distributions.
